1 item extracted from CO 37/151. Bermuda. 'Plan of the proposed Prison Establishment at Boaz Island showing by colours the buildings completed in progress and those not yet commenced': also showing roads, quays, and a boundary line. Key to colouring. Scale: 1 inch to 50 feet. Signed: Lieutenant Robert Hawthorn, Royal Engineers, 19 April 1855. Originally accompanying a letter from Lieutenant Colonel [Montgomery] Williams, Royal Engineers, to the [Freeman Murray], Governor and Commander-in-Chief, Bermuda, 20 April 1855; subsequently enclosed in Murray's despatch number 36 to Lord John Russell, Colonial Office, 26 April 1855.
